Transaction

5d2ed797f149badd8047800ab30b25128bd477b23c08702e8897b160916804b4

Summary

In Block458436
TimeSun, 26 Nov 2023 15:44:30 UTC
Total Input2259.37866552 Nebula
Total Output2293.37866552 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
236620 Confirmations2293.37866552 Nebula
Raw Transaction